>>> I'm sorry, I forgot that redhat has still supporting php 5.4 because it
>>> has in it's base repos. But even if the php 5.4 is supported by redhat,
>>> I need for other applications on same server php version 5.6.
>>>
>>> I know I can install php 5.6 on centos 7. I have remi repos installed.
>>> But because of Kolab 16 and packages php-kolab and php-kolabformat,
>>> there is dependency problem.
>>> These packages are dependent on 5.4.
>>>
>>> For example this is part of output from yum update php after I added
>>> remi repos.
>>>
>> There's no need to use remi. 
>>
>> You can use the official redhat/centos SCL packages.
>>
>>
>> -- Pasi
>>
>>> --------------------
>>> Error: Package: php-kolab-2.0-1.11.el7.kolab_16.x86_64 (@Kolab_16)
>>>            Requires: php(api) = 20100412-64
>>>            Removing: php-common-5.4.16-42.el7.x86_64 (@base)
>>>                php(api) = 20100412-64
>>>            Updated By: php-common-5.6.30-1.el7.remi.x86_64 (remi-php56)
>>>                php(api) = 20131106-64
>>>            Available: php-common-5.4.45-13.el7.remi.x86_64 (remi)
>>>                php(api) = 20100412-64
>>>            Available: php-common-5.6.29-1.el7.remi.x86_64 (remi-php56)
>>>                php(api) = 20131106-64
>>> --------------------
>>>
>>> If can't figure out how to solve this.
>>> When I try to update php package a get these errors (same for
>>> php-kolabformat).
>>> When I try to swap packages php and php56 then it would uninstall kolab.
>>>
>>> Is it possible to upgrade to php 5.6 with Kolab 16?
